Тема: Помогите
Показать сообщение отдельно
Старый 15.02.2012, 12:29   #5
Troll
Супер-Модератор
 
Аватар для Troll
 
Регистрация: 26.04.2006
Адрес: Удомля
Сообщений: 1,454
Вы сказали Спасибо: 70
Поблагодарили 536 раз(а) в 332 сообщениях
Отправить сообщение для Troll с помощью ICQ
По умолчанию

Цитата:
Сообщение от silent kill Посмотреть сообщение
На 64 системе работает любая программа под 32-ю систему
Цитата:
Большинство программ, созданных для 32-разрядных версий Windows, будут работать и в 64-разрядных версиях Windows. Исключениями являются многие антивирусные программы.

Драйверы устройств, предназначенные для 32-разрядных версий Windows, не работают на компьютерах под управлением 64-разрядных версий Windows. Если попытаться установить принтер или другое устройство с 32-разрядным драйвером, оно не будет работать правильно в 64-разрядной версии Windows. Дополнительные сведения о поиске драйверов см. в разделе Обновление драйвера для оборудования, которое работает неправильно или на веб-сайте изготовителя устройства. Сведения о драйверах можно также получить на веб-странице советника по переходу на Windows 7.
http://windows.microsoft.com/ru-RU/w...ked-questions#

Цитата:
Дров под 64 bit нет и не будет и дрова от 32 bit или от Vista не ставятся. Но решение есть. Все работает.
Поверх W7 ставите Windows Virtual PC XP Mode, в нете ищите пакет для машин, на имеющих аппаратной виртуализации. Подключаете принтер, В этой системе в выпадающей вверху экрана вкладке в USB устройствах ставите совместный доступ на этот принтер. При этом он перестает видеться в хостовой системе (несущей) и в ней автоматом ставится виртуальная USB заглушка на этот принтер. Далее как обычно ставите дрова на этот принтер под XP и спокойно работаете. Их хостовой системы Вы не сможете ничего печатать, поскольку дров под 7 на принтер нет и не будет. В виртуальной XP запускаете нужную программу и печатаете прямо из нее.
Цитата:
Ура Товарищи! Решение (кое-какое) найдено.
Сразу же хочу сказать своё мнение, раз Canon придумал свой дол$аный язык для принтера CAPT так будь добр его поддерживать в новых OS. Увы, Canon плевал на Покупателей ... 2 балла за паршивый суппорт.
Не покупайте принтеров Canon.

Итак устанавливаем принтер в виртуальную машину XP (думаю подойдёт любая виртуальная система как от Microsoft так и VirtualBox и т.д.) , осталось "лишь" зашарить принтер в сеть каким-то способом.
Есть такой способ, описан в этих двух ссылках:

h*tt*p://habrahabr.ru/blogs/macosx/63440/
h*tt*p://forum.sukhoi.ru/showpost.php?p=1394160&postcount=383


В конечном итоге получаем

Принтер Canon LBP-1120 -> VMWare c Windows XP -> родной драйвер -> RedMon (Redirection Port Monitor) -> GhostScript -> HP1200 PS driver -> Windows Share -> HP Universal PostScript Driver x64 (на Host Windows 7 x64/ Vista x64)

Работает! от Юзера требуется запустить VMWare, машину XP, проверить что принтер включен и отмечен птичкой в меню Removable Devices.

Последний раз редактировалось Troll; 15.02.2012 в 12:46.
Troll вне форума  
Этот пользователь сказал Спасибо Troll за это полезное сообщение:
silent kill (17.02.2012)